The cheapest way to get from Legoland Windsor to Richmond is to drive which costs £4 - £7 and takes 33 min.
The fastest way to get from Legoland Windsor to Richmond is to drive which takes 33 min and costs £4 - £7.
No, there is no direct bus from Legoland Windsor to Richmond. However, there are services departing from Legoland Park & Ride and arriving at George Street via Heathrow Terminal 5.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 2h 7m.
The distance between Legoland Windsor and Richmond is 19 miles. The road distance is 18.9 miles.
The best way to get from Legoland Windsor to Richmond without a car is to bus and train which takes 1h 15m and costs £7 - £17.
It takes approximately 1h 15m to get from Legoland Windsor to Richmond, including transfers.
